Time span by an hour : 12:00 , serviceName:MyService, httpStatusCode: 403 - 500- 503 , count: 200.What is Splunk Concatenation? Concatenation is the combining of two separate values into one single value. In Splunk, you can combine string values from two field variables. This is helpful for manipulation of the string information in a field for the purpose of rending a specific formatted value.Description The eval command calculates an expression and puts the resulting value into a search results field. Solution. ftk. Motivator. 10-25-2010 05:22 PM. You could concatenate the fields together: your search | eval new_field = field1."-".field2. "-" in this example is a separator -- you can use anything (or nothing) there. To just concat the fields do field1.field2. View solution in original post.

Right now I am using this, but it is only half working. ... | eval newField= COVID-19 Response SplunkBase Developers DocumentationThe period ( . ) operator concatenates both strings and number. Numbers are concatenated in their string represented form. Check if the field "action" has null values. If it does, whole eval expression will be null. In stead, try like this : source= "2access_30DAY.log" | eval "new_field"=coalesce ('action',"Default String Here, change it per ...
